Existential Instantiation
A logical rule asserting that if an existential statement is true, there is at least one specific instance of its subject that satisfies its predicate.
Universal Instantiation
A logical rule that allows for the deduction of a particular instance of a statement from a universal statement.
Existential Generalization
A logical operation that infers the existence of at least one individual satisfying a certain property from a specific instance.
Quantifier Negation
The process of applying negation to a quantified statement, potentially altering its meaning significantly.
